If a woman accused a man of rape, she has to produce the evidences. This is to prevent men from being accused unjustly. The four witnesses are required for establishing the punishment of flogging or stoning.

The expiation is mentioned in surah al Maida {….feed ten Masaakeen (poor persons), on a scale of the average of that with which you feed your own families, or clothe them or manumit a slave. But whosoever cannot afford (that), then he should fast for three days…”}

Murdering the wife is like murdering anyone. His punishment is execution. As for killing off spring, this is an issue of dispute. The most authentic opinion is that he would be also executed.
